A leading FMCG organisation is seeking an SAP Business Systems Manager (Finance) in Warrington, offering a salary of £65,000. This hybrid role focuses on providing expert SAP Finance application support and driving continuous improvement initiatives.
The ideal candidate will have:
- Robust SAP Finance experience
- Strong communication skills
- The ability to collaborate with stakeholders
This position offers career development and ongoing training to enhance your skills and impact within the business.

How to prepare for a job interview at Harvey Nash
✨Know Your SAP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on your SAP Finance knowledge before the interview. Familiarise yourself with the latest updates in S/4HANA and be ready to discuss how you've used these tools in past roles. This will show that you're not just a candidate, but a potential asset to their team.
✨Showcase Your Communication Skills
Since this role involves collaboration with various stakeholders, practice articulating your thoughts clearly. Prepare examples of how you've effectively communicated complex financial concepts to non-financial colleagues. This will demonstrate your ability to bridge gaps and work well within teams.
✨Prepare for Continuous Improvement Questions
Expect questions about how you've driven continuous improvement initiatives in previous positions. Think of specific examples where your actions led to measurable improvements. This will highlight your proactive approach and commitment to enhancing business processes.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ions that show your interest in the company and the role. Inquire about their current challenges with SAP Finance or how they envision the future of their finance systems.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
